Khan told to be as good as his word

COMMUNITY groups and trade unions are calling on London Mayor Sadiq Khan to protect the former site of Holloway prison in north London so that it can be used for affordable homes and community facilities.

Bidding is open between now and November 15 for the 10-acre site.

There is space for more than 1,000 flats but little mention has been made of plans to give space to the community.
